摘要
Partial differential equation of the sixth order for description of the propagation impulse in nonlinear optics is considered at arbitrary refractive index. Exact solution of differential equation is looked for using the traveling wave reductions. The first integral of nonlinear differential equation is presented. Highly dispersive optical solitons of the equation with arbitrary refractive index is found.
